Support Abortion Access in Texas

This week Texas passed - and the Supreme Court upheld - an extremely restrictive bill that bans abortion from 6 weeks into pregnancy, when most folks don’t even know they’re pregnant. In addition, anyone who helps someone get an abortion can be fined $10,000. These restrictive laws will disproportionately harm BIPOC, LGBTQIA+, working-class, disabled and immigrant Texans. It also puts abortion funds - which provide financial and logistical support for folks seeking abortions - at huge risk.

#WMATAVoteNo Rally - Tuesday @ 4pm, Columbia Heights Civic Plaza 

The WMATA Board of Directors is voting on a proposal that would ban riders from public transportation if they are arrested, *not convicted*, of certain crimes. This is a violation of due process and will only lead to Black and brown people being blocked from essential public services in the DMV.

Hurricane Ida Mutual Aid 

Last week, New Orleans was hit especially hard by Hurricane Ida. Many areas are dealing with extensive damage, flooding, and power outages. As always, this climate disaster is disproportionately impacting communities that experience structural oppression.
